On April 20, Strategy announced its purchase of 34,164 BTC, pushing its total holdings to 815,061 BTC. With a current acquisition rate of roughly 774 BTC per day, projections suggest it could hit the 1 million BTC mark by December 15, 2026. This unprecedented accumulation primes Strategy to hold nearly 5% of all Bitcoin in existence.

Unmatched Acquisition Model

The firm employs a unique capital structure with its STRC preferred stock, which offers an 11.5% annual dividend. This model has attracted substantial capital from institutional investors looking for attractive returns.

"Yield-hungry institutional investors buy STRC for the 11.5% dividend, fueling the cycle."

Recent data from River Financial shows STRC proceeds outpacing net inflows from U.S. spot Bitcoin ETFs by nearly 10 to 1. This strategy has created a self-sustaining cycle, improving Strategy's balance sheet while driving Bitcoin purchases.

Market Dynamics and Concerns

Holding around 6% of effectively circulating Bitcoin, Strategy's portfolio raises eyebrows. While many view this aggressive strategy as forward-thinking, some people highlight the risks involved.

"An illiquid position is not worth the traded price times its size"

Commentators express worries about potential market instability if Strategy decides to liquidate part of its holdings. Concerns about market manipulation have also emerged, suggesting this monopolistic hold could disrupt Bitcoin's price stability.
